Story Size: The Number One Rule
Each story must be completable in ONE Ralph iteration (one context window).
Ralph spawns a fresh Claude Code instance per iteration with no memory of previous work. If a story is too big, the LLM runs out of context before finishing and produces broken code.
Right-sized stories:
- •Add a database column and migration
- •Add a UI component to an existing page
- •Update a server action with new logic
- •Add a filter dropdown to a list
Too big (split these):
- •"Build the entire dashboard" - Split into: schema, queries, UI components, filters
- •"Add authentication" - Split into: schema, middleware, login UI, session handling
- •"Refactor the API" - Split into one story per endpoint or pattern
Rule of thumb: If you cannot describe the change in 2-3 sentences, it is too big.
Story Ordering: Dependencies First
Stories execute in priority order. Earlier stories must not depend on later ones.
Correct order:
- •Schema/database changes (migrations)
- •Server actions / backend logic
- •UI components that use the backend
- •Dashboard/summary views that aggregate data
Wrong order:
- •UI component (depends on schema that does not exist yet)
- •Schema change
Acceptance Criteria: Must Be Verifiable
Each criterion must be something Ralph can CHECK, not something vague.
Good criteria (verifiable):
- •"Add
statuscolumn to tasks table with default 'pending'" - •"Filter dropdown has options: All, Active, Completed"
- •"Clicking delete shows confirmation dialog"
- •"Typecheck passes"
- •"Tests pass"
Bad criteria (vague):
- •"Works correctly"
- •"User can do X easily"
- •"Good UX"
- •"Handles edge cases"
Always include as final criterion:
"Typecheck passes"
For stories with testable logic, also include:
"Tests pass"
For stories with testable business logic (optional):
"Tests written first (TDD)"
Use this when the story involves complex logic, algorithms, or API contracts that benefit from test-first development.
For stories that change UI, also include:
"Verify in browser"
(The agent will auto-select Playwright MCP or dev-browser based on availability)

Splitting Large PRDs
If a PRD has big features, split them:
Original:
"Add user notification system"
Split into:
- •US-001: Add notifications table to database
- •US-002: Create notification service for sending notifications
- •US-003: Add notification bell icon to header
- •US-004: Create notification dropdown panel
- •US-005: Add mark-as-read functionality
- •US-006: Add notification preferences page
Each is one focused change that can be completed and verified independently.
